如何启用应用程序的安装以覆盖现有安装,而不是要求我卸载原始安装



我正在使用Visual Studio 2010中的安装和部署项目来创建.msi安装程序。我可以在干净的机器上正常安装应用程序,但是如果我需要重新安装该应用程序,例如,如果有更新,解决的错误或新功能,这意味着我必须先卸载,然后再重新安装。我希望能够在现有安装上进行安装,而无需先卸载。

这可能吗?如果是这样,我需要做什么?

请参考这些页面获取答案;

http://msdn.microsoft.com/en-us/library/seykw6dt(请参见"删除上一个版本"属性)

http://msdn.microsoft.com/en-us/library/y63fxdw6(RemovePreviousVersions 属性的说明)

您可能还应该增加已更改文件的版本号。

相关内容

最新更新